Topcon Agriculture recently announced the release of the NORAC tillage depth control (TDC) system.

This system uses ultrasonic sensors designed to maintain a set implement depth, while automatically compensating for differing soil types and terrains.

According to Topcon, the NORAC TDC is designed as a “set it and forget it” system that will automatically hit the correct cutting depth in all conditions and terrains.

The NORAC TDC can be retrofitted on to any trailed tillage implement with a hydraulic lift and utilise a factory display that supports Isobus virtual terminal functionality.
